Great turnout for the tournament with 57 teams out trying to catch bass. It was a tough day on the water with the cold wind that kicked butt all day long. However, a few of the guys had them figured out. The first place team went home with over $2400 with the 1st place finish and busting both side pots. (WTG guys) There were only 21 limits weighed in and only 7 sacks over 10 pounds. We had one of those over 10 sacks with 12.26 and caught our fish on jerk baits, soft plastics, and pig and trailer. RESULTS as follows:
1st Place... Cash / Cash with 19.43 pounds
2nd Place... Rhodes / Rhodes with 17.32 pounds
3rd Place... Freeze / Thompson with 13.09 pounds
BIG BASS... Cash with two over 6 lbs. Biggest was 6.99 lbs (7 pounds)
